Аглая
Aglaja

Countries: Hungary, Romania, Poland
Year: 2012
Director: Krisztina Deák
Cast: Eszter Ónodi, Babett Jávor, Piroska Móga
Genre: drama
Language: Hungarian, Romanian, German, English
Translation: Russian subtitles
Time: 1 hour 50 minutes
Возраст: +

This film is about the relationship of a mother and her daughter, the split-up of their family, the blessing and curse of belonging together and about coming of age - all this from the perspective of the young girl Aglaja. The story is based on real-life events, an Eastern European circus artist family that fled to the West. If they want to stay in the circus business they have to make up an exotic act. The mother spends all their money to buy a very dangerous act: hanging by her hair high up in the dome of the circus while juggling with burning torches. Every night Aglaja is terrified by the fear of losing her mother. But, on some day, she has to follow the family tradition and become the "Woman with the Hair of Steel".

Awards and festivals:

Monte-Carlo International Television Film Festival - Best Television Film, Best Director, Best Actress in a Television Film, Monaco Red Cross Award
Orenburg East-West Festival - Grand Prix, The Golden Cup Award
